[SIMILAR MATTER FILED IN PREVIOUS SESSION SEE HOUSE, NO. 292 OF 2023-2024.] The Commonwealth of Massachusetts _______________ In the One Hundred and Ninety-Fourth General Court (2025-2026) _______________ An Act relative to preventing illegal alcohol sales. Be it enacted by the Senate and House of Representatives in General Court assembled, and by the authority of the same, as follows: 1 Section 23 of chapter 138 of the General Laws is hereby amended by inserting after the 2final paragraph, the following new paragraph:- 3 The in-store sale of alcoholic beverages by a licensee engaged in the sale of alcoholic 4beverages as so authorized under the provisions of this section shall be conducted through a face- 5to-face transaction between the customer and the licensee or between the customer and an 6authorized employee of the licensee who has attained the age of 18 years. In-store automated or 7self-checkout sales of alcoholic beverages by such licensees shall be prohibited.
